Setup, Compatibility & Care
To ensure your Nike A'One trainers last as long as possible, maintain them with regular cleaning. Use a soft, damp cloth to wipe away surface dirt from the upper mesh and synthetic materials. For deeper cleaning, remove the laces and wash them separately by hand in mild soap. Avoid machine washing or drying, as high heat can compromise the structural integrity of the adhesives and cushioning materials. When choosing a size, reference your child's current UK foot measurement to ensure a snug, comfortable fit, keeping in mind that athletic shoes perform best with a small amount of 'wiggle room' at the toe.
